Occurs before an item is removed from the tree collection.
Param | Type | Details |
---|---|---|
e | Object | An event object which contains the item |
This event can be handled by binding the 'itemremoved' event to the Menu widget object.
Supported in: v1.0.
An example explaining how to create a handle to the itemremoving event in Menu widget.
By handling this event you can prevent removing of items depending on some custom conditions. By returning a false value, you can cancel this event. Whenever the 'Remove Item' button is clicked the currently selected item will be removed from the Menu, until only one root item remains.
